Saving Camera Power

The Power Save feature helps extend battery life by shortening the time
that the camera power stays on when not in use. For your convenience,
the Power Save setting is activated to help conserve battery power. If
situations arise where you need the camera power to stay on for a longer
period of inactivity, such as connecting the camera to a computer, turn off
the Power Save feature to have more time to work before the camera
automatically shuts off.
